class PpapiWebKitClientImpl::SandboxSupport : public WebSandboxSupport {
public:
virtual ~SandboxSupport() {}
#if defined(OS_WIN)
virtual bool ensureFontLoaded(HFONT);
#elif defined(OS_MACOSX)
virtual bool loadFont(
NSFont* srcFont, ATSFontContainerRef* out, uint32_t* fontID);
#elif defined(OS_POSIX)
virtual WebString getFontFamilyForCharacters(
const WebUChar* characters,
size_t numCharacters,
const char* preferred_locale);
virtual void getRenderStyleForStrike(
const char* family, int sizeAndStyle, WebKit::WebFontRenderStyle* out);
private:
// WebKit likes to ask us for the correct font family to use for a set of
// unicode code points. It needs this information frequently so we cache it
// here. The key in this map is an array of 16-bit UTF16 values from WebKit.
// The value is a string containing the correct font family.
base::Lock unicode_font_families_mutex_;
std::map<string16, std::string> unicode_font_families_;
#endif
};
#if defined(OS_WIN)
bool PpapiWebKitClientImpl::SandboxSupport::ensureFontLoaded(HFONT font) {
// TODO(brettw) this should do the something similar to what
// RendererWebKitClientImpl does and request that the browser load the font.
NOTIMPLEMENTED();
return false;
}
#elif defined(OS_MACOSX)
bool PpapiWebKitClientImpl::SandboxSupport::loadFont(NSFont* srcFont,
ATSFontContainerRef* out, uint32_t* fontID) {
// TODO(brettw) this should do the something similar to what
// RendererWebKitClientImpl does and request that the browser load the font.
NOTIMPLEMENTED();
return false;
}
#elif defined(OS_POSIX)
WebString PpapiWebKitClientImpl::SandboxSupport::getFontFamilyForCharacters(
const WebUChar* characters,
size_t num_characters,
const char* preferred_locale) {
base::AutoLock lock(unicode_font_families_mutex_);
const string16 key(characters, num_characters);
const std::map<string16, std::string>::const_iterator iter =
unicode_font_families_.find(key);
if (iter != unicode_font_families_.end())
return WebString::fromUTF8(iter->second);
const std::string family_name =
child_process_sandbox_support::getFontFamilyForCharacters(
characters,
num_characters,
preferred_locale);
unicode_font_families_.insert(make_pair(key, family_name));
return WebString::fromUTF8(family_name);
}
void PpapiWebKitClientImpl::SandboxSupport::getRenderStyleForStrike(
const char* family, int sizeAndStyle, WebKit::WebFontRenderStyle* out) {
child_process_sandbox_support::getRenderStyleForStrike(family, sizeAndStyle,
out);
}
#endif
